Severe dust storms in Iran’s southeastern province of Sistan and Baluchestan have led to the deaths of at least three people, with hundreds more seeking medical attention. The head of the province’s crisis management department, Majid Mohibi, stated that reduced visibility due to the dust storms had been a key factor in the fatalities. Over the past three days, 1,346 individuals have sought medical help, with most of these citizens living in five towns near the Afghanistan border. Respiratory, cardiac, and eye-related symptoms were the most common issues reported.

The regional meteorological center has predicted that the strong winds and dust storms will continue for several more days. Dust and sandstorms have always affected the Middle East but have become more intense and more frequent in recent years. Experts associate this trend with overgrazing, deforestation, and overuse of water bodies, causing them to dry up at an increasingly alarming rate. This, in turn, has spurred regional water disputes.

Iran, with a population of over 85 million, is among the countries most vulnerable to climate change and the rise in global temperatures. It has also endured repeated droughts as well as regular flooding, a phenomenon made worse when torrential rain falls on sun-baked earth. Arid or semi-arid environments, which cover about 33% of the total world land area, are the major origin of dust events. Increasing dust storms originating from western neighboring countries of Iran in recent years have influenced western and even central parts of Iran.

These dust storms are associated with various environmental and socio-economic problems. Suspended particulate matters of dust storms in the west of Iran cause PM 10 pollution in various cities. In some instances, measured concentrations of particles in the dust storms reached more than 6,000 μg/m3, significantly higher than the World Health Organization’s defined 24-hour average concentration of PM 10 for ambient air.

Stifling dust storms frequently envelope both big cities and rural towns across Iran, disrupting crucial parts of public and economic life such as education, commerce, public health, agriculture, trade, and transportation. Dust storms impose serious public health risks. If inhaled, fine dust particles can penetrate deep into the lungs. They can cause infections, respiratory difficulties, and cardiovascular problems. Moreover, dust storms can close roadways, rail lines, and airports, choke crops, clog machinery, and cloak cities in debilitating air pollution.

Studies of several Iranian cities have found particulate pollution routinely shooting far above these guidelines during dust storms. The situation calls for urgent action to mitigate the effects of dust storms and to address the root causes. The country’s water and land management practices need to be improved to prevent worsening environmental conditions that exacerbate dust storms. Furthermore, global climate change, which may further increase drought and desertification across Iran and southwest Asia, must be considered in the country’s long-term planning.
